Understanding Crypto Online Casinos
A Crypto Online Casino (https://buzzlab.co.za/author/crypto-games-casino0186/) is an internet-based betting platform that accepts cryptocurrency as a main payment method, whether for deposits, wagers, or withdrawals. Unlike conventional online casinos that count on credit cards, bank transfers, or e-wallets, these platforms utilize blockchain technology to assist in transactions directly between gamers and the Casino Crypto. The most typically accepted cryptocurrencies consist of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, Bitcoin Cash, and increasingly, stablecoins like GBPT that use cost stability in an infamously unstable market.

The fundamental appeal of these platforms depends on the underlying technology that powers them. Blockchain transactions are recorded on decentralized ledgers that can not be changed as soon as confirmed, supplying a transparent record of all financial activities. This openness addresses one of the traditionally relentless concerns players have had with online gaming-- the credibility of the platform to process fair video games and prompt payments. When a deal is recorded on the blockchain, it ends up being verifiable by anyone, removing the requirement to take the casino's word alone relating to payment processing.
How Cryptocurrency Gambling Differs from Traditional Online Casinos
The operational mechanics of crypto gambling establishments mostly mirror their standard counterparts in regards to video game selection and gameplay experience. Gamers still gain access to fruit machine, table video games, video poker, and live dealer games through web browsers or committed mobile applications. The core distinction lies in the monetary facilities underpinning these platforms.

Conventional Online Crypto Casino casinos normally need gamers to undergo extensive verification processes before withdrawing winnings, a practice known as "Know Your Customer" compliance that, while important for regulatory purposes, can delay access to funds by a number of days or even weeks. Crypto gambling establishments, particularly those running with very little licensing or in jurisdictions with more unwinded regulations, often allow gamers to bet with a greater degree of anonymity. Some platforms allow gameplay with absolutely nothing more than a cryptocurrency wallet address, getting rid of the need to send individual recognition documents.

The transaction speeds likewise vary drastically between the two designs. While bank transfers may take 3 to seven business days to procedure, cryptocurrency transactions typically verify within minutes, depending upon network congestion and the specific cryptocurrency being utilized. This quick processing implies gamers can access their winnings much more rapidly than they would through traditional banking channels.
Advantages of Playing at Crypto Casinos
Gamers gravitate towards crypto online casinos for a number of compelling reasons that extend beyond mere novelty. The boosted privacy and anonymity supplied by cryptocurrency deals represent maybe the most frequently cited advantage. Gamers who choose to keep their betting activities different from their standard banking records discover that crypto gambling establishments provide a degree of financial privacy that traditional platforms just can not match.

Lower deal costs constitute another considerable benefit. Credit card business and payment processors normally charge merchant charges that gambling establishments frequently hand down to gamers through higher house edges or extra fees. Cryptocurrency transactions, especially on established networks like Bitcoin, normally involve very little fees during periods of normal network activity. This expense efficiency advantages both the casino, which can operate with thinner margins, and the gamer, who keeps more of their bankroll.

Borderless accessibility represents an especially valuable function for worldwide gamers. Traditional online gambling establishments frequently limit players from certain countries or charge additional costs for cross-border deals. Cryptocurrencies exist outside the traditional banking system, permitting gamers from many jurisdictions to take part without the complications connected with currency conversion or international wire transfers.

One distinctive feature found predominantly in Crypto Casino's casinos is the "provably fair" system. This cryptographic method permits players to validate the randomness and fairness of each game outcome after the reality. Traditional gambling establishments depend on third-party auditing and accreditation to establish game fairness, but provably reasonable algorithms let players perform their own confirmation utilizing the blockchain's fundamental transparency. This function has actually proven particularly appealing to technically advanced gamers who prefer empirical verification over trust in institutional certifiers.

Crucial Considerations and Responsible Gaming
In spite of their advantages, crypto online casinos present considerations that prospective players must carefully evaluate before engaging. The regulative landscape surrounding these platforms stays complicated and varies considerably by jurisdiction. Some nations explicitly restrict online betting with any currency, while others have produced structures that manage conventional casinos however have not yet attended to cryptocurrency betting particularly. Players bear responsibility for understanding and abiding by the betting laws relevant to their area.

The volatility inherent in cryptocurrency worths presents an additional layer of threat beyond the regular difference of betting results. A gamer who deposits Bitcoin worth ₤ 1,000 might find that their balance has actually changed to ₤ 800 or ₤ 1,200 even before putting a single bet, entirely due to market movements. This volatility can amplify both wins and losses, requiring players to embrace techniques for managing cryptocurrency direct exposure if they pick to keep betting balances.

Security, while often pointed out as an advantage of crypto casinos, needs active management by players also. The permanent nature of cryptocurrency transactions implies that any mistake-- such as sending out funds to an incorrect address-- can not be undone through chargebacks or intervention from financial institutions. Gamers should ensure they are utilizing genuine platforms and take proper procedures to secure their cryptocurrency wallets, including hardware storage for significant balances and attention to phishing and scam avoidance.

Responsible gaming practices apply similarly to crypto and traditional gambling establishments. Gamers ought to establish clear budgets, recognize that betting carries intrinsic threat of loss, and view entertainment value rather than revenue potential as the primary result. The accessibility and anonymity of crypto casinos, while useful in many aspects, can possibly assist in unhealthy gambling habits if gamers do not work out discipline and self-awareness.

How do provably fair games work?

Provably fair systems utilize cryptographic algorithms that create game outcomes in a manner that players can independently confirm. Usually, the casino provides a server seed that determines game outcomes, which the player can combine with their own customer seed to determine whether the outcome was reasonable. After the video game concludes, gamers can examine the transaction to validate neither celebration manipulated the result.

What occurs if the cryptocurrency worth drops after I deposit?

Unlike fiat currency kept in casino accounts, cryptocurrency balances change with market value. If you deposit Bitcoin and its worth reduces, your playing balance represents less fiat currency worth even if you have not lost any bets. Alternatively, value increases amplify your profits. Some players alleviate this by converting to stablecoins, while others accept volatility as part of the crypto betting experience.

Are my transactions truly confidential?

Cryptocurrency deals are pseudonymous rather than strictly confidential. While they don't directly determine the individual behind the wallet, blockchain analysis can in some cases link addresses to identities. Additionally, gambling establishments normally need identity confirmation for significant withdrawals or to comply with anti-money laundering regulations, which can link deals to real-world identities.
